Excel 파일 연동으로 SPSS 데이터 입력 자동화하기

Excel 파일 연동으로 SPSS 데이터 입력 자동화하기

데이터 분석의 효율성을 높이고, 반복적인 작업을 줄이는 것은 오늘날의 데이터 중심 사회에서 매우 중요한 요소에요. 오늘은 Excel 파일과 SPSS를 연동하여 데이터 입력을 자동화하는 방법을 자세히 알아보도록 할게요.

SPSS란 무엇인가요?

SPSS(Statistical Package for the Social Sciences)는 데이터 분석을 위한 소프트웨어로, 통계학 및 사회과학 분야에서 널리 사용되고 있어요. 데이터 입력, 처리, 분석을 간단하게 수행할 수 있도록 도와주는 강력한 도구입니다.

SPSS의 주요 기능

  • 통계 분석: 기초 통계부터 고급 분석까지 다양한 통계 기능을 제공합니다.
  • 데이터 관리: 대량의 데이터를 손쉽게 관리할 수 있는 기능이 있습니다.
  • 시각화: 분석 결과를 그래프와 도표로 쉽게 표현할 수 있어요.

Excel 파일 연동의 필요성

많은 기업이나 연구 프로젝트에서 데이터를 Excel로 관리하고 있어요. Excel 파일에서 데이터를 SPSS로 옮기려면 수작업으로 입력해야 하는 경우가 많은데, 이는 시간과 노력을 낭비하게 만들어요.

Excel 파일 연동을 통해 SPSS 데이터 입력을 자동화하면, 데이터의 일관성을 유지하고, 시간 절약에도 도움이 될 수 있죠!

Excel 데이터 준비하기

첫 번째 단계는 Excel 데이터를 준비하는 것이에요. 이 과정에서 주의해야 할 몇 가지 사항을 정리해볼게요.

Excel 데이터 구성

  • 데이터는 행(row)과 열(column)로 구성되어 있어요. 각각의 열은 변수(variable)를, 각 행은 관측값(observation)을 나타냅니다.
  • 변수명은 첫 줄에 반드시 입력해주고, 데이터 값에는 빈 셀이나 오류 값을 최소화해야 해요.

Excel 예시

변수명 나이 성별 수입
관측 1 25 남성 35000
관측 2 30 여성 42000
관측 3 22 남성 23000

위와 같이 데이터를 구성한 후,.xlsx 형식으로 저장해주세요.

SPSS에서 Excel 파일 불러오기

이제 준비한 Excel 파일을 SPSS로 가져오는 방법을 알아볼게요.

SPSS에서 파일 가져오기

  1. SPSS를 실행한 후, 상단 메뉴에서 File 선택.
  2. Open을 클릭하고, Data를 선택합니다.
  3. 파일 형식에서 “Excel”을 선택한 후, 준비한 Excel 파일을 선택합니다.
  4. Import 대화 상자가 나타나면, 데이터가 있는 시트와 변수명이 있는 첫째 행을 선택합니다.
  5. OK 버튼을 클릭하면 SPSS로 데이터가 불러와져요.

자동화 스크립트 사용하기

도움이 된다면, SPSS의 Python 통합을 사용하여 자동화를 더 효율적으로 만들 수 있어요. 간단한 Python 스크립트를 작성하여, 주기적으로 Excel 데이터 파일을 읽어 SPSS로 옮길 수 있습니다.

예시 코드:
python
BEGIN PROGRAM PYTHON3.
import spss, spssaux
import pandas as pd

엑셀 데이터 읽기

data = pd.read_excel(‘C:/path/to/your/file.xlsx’)

SPSS 데이터로 바로 변환

spssaux.CreateDataSet(data)
END PROGRAM.

자동화를 통한 효율성 증대

자동화를 통해 작업 시간을 줄이고, 오류를 최소화할 수 있는 방법에 대해 얘기해볼게요.

기대 효과

  • 시간 절약: 수작업보다 빠르게 데이터 변환이 가능해요.
  • 일관성: 데이터 입력 시 발생할 수 있는 실수를 줄일 수 있죠.
  • 통합: Excel과 SPSS 간의 데이터 통합이 원활해져서 분석 효율성이 높아져요.

사례 연구

한 연구기관에서는 이 프로세스를 도입하기 시작한 이후, 데이터 입력 시간을 약 40% 줄일 수 있었어요. 이상적으로는 1주일의 작업을 4일로 단축할 수 있었던 것이죠.

결론

Excel 파일과 SPSS의 연동은 데이터 분석의 복잡성을 줄이고 효율성을 높이는 매우 유용한 방법이에요. 이 과정을 통해 데이터 입력 자동화를 경험해 보시길 추천해 드려요. 데이터 분석의 새로운 가능성을 열어줄 수 있답니다!

지금 바로 Excel과 SPSS의 연동을 시도해 보세요! ✨

키포인트 설명
자동화 SPSS에서 Excel 데이터를 자동으로 불러오기
효율성 시간과 작업량을 대폭 줄일 수 있음
통합 관리 데이터의 일관성을 유지할 수 있음

지금까지 SPSS 데이터 입력 자동화에 대해 알아보았어요. 여러분도 이 방법을 활용하여 더 쉽게 데이터 분석을 진행해 보시길 바라요!